Understanding Your Tax on €50,000

On a €50,000 gross annual salary in Spain for 2026, the income tax bill comes to approximately €12,148. That's an effective rate of 24.3%. Your marginal rate is 37.0%, but that only applies to the slice of income above the last bracket threshold.

On top of income tax, Spain levies social contributions of approximately €3,175. Combined, the total deducted is roughly €15,323 (30.6%), leaving an estimated take-home of €34,677 per year (€2,890/month).

These figures use official 2026 statutory rates. Individual results vary based on filing status, local/regional taxes, tax credits, and personal circumstances. Compare this salary across countries.
